Ten years ago, Easton LaChappelle was a teen watching YouTube videos in his bedroom on how to build robot arms from LEGOs. Today, he’s the CEO of Unlimited Tomorrow, a company that makes 3D printed prosthetic limbs (义肢).
When LaChappelle was in the eighth grade, he went to a science fair (展览会). He ___26___ a 7-year-old girl who had an $80,000 prosthetic arm. “I couldn’t believe how much it was. She would soon outgrow it and it would become ___27___ at that point,” LaChappelle told CNN. “I couldn’t believe this was the best thing available for her, and that was when I decided to find out how I can make something better.”
It wasn’t long before LaChappelle’s ___28___ in robotics and prosthetic limbs turned from a hobby to a full-time job. Through high school, he learned all he could about robotics and prosthetic limbs, ___29___ at 17 he made a robotic prosthetic arm. After finishing high school, LaChappelle was too busy to go to college. He ___30___ Unlimited Tomorrow, where he developed a new kind of prosthetic limb called True Limb.
The prosthetic arm, which looks and feels very real, can be controlled with the mind. It is ___31___ made to match (匹配) the user’s shape, size and skin color (肤色). The limb feels like skin, and the fingers move the way a human ___32___ does. “Many disabled people don’t use prosthetic limbs because of their high price,” LaChappelle said, “That’s why it is important to make a limb that is as ___33___ as possible.” True Limb is only $8,000, a lot cheaper than most prosthetic limbs. There’s also a program that provides users who outgrow their limbs with another one at half the price.

Dos and Don’ts of gift-giving in Chinese culture
Finding the right gift for someone is not easy. In Chinese culture, there are many unspoken rules that go into giving the right gift. Here are some of them.
_____49_____If you are looking for a gift for your friends in China, think about bringing them something from your hometown, like blueberry jam (蓝莓果酱) from Maine, or chicory coffee from Louisiana. Local specialty products (当地特产) are popular gifts in China. That is because they can be hard to get outside of the place where they are made.
Use both hands. _____50_____The same goes for gift-taking. You should take a gift with both hands and say thank you. That means you respect (尊重) the other person.
Don’t give gifts in sets of four. Because the word for “four” sounds like sǐ (death) in Chinese, it’s a serious mistake to give gifts in fours. _____51_____Two is thought to be a good number, and there is a saying that “good things come in pairs”. _____52_____
Don’t open a gift right away In Chinese culture, the person who takes a gift should wait until the giver has left before opening a gift. _____53_____Sometimes, someone is given many gifts, like at a birthday party, and it helps protect (保护) the feelings of those whose gifts are not special.

The Red Cross Society of China (RCSC), started on March 10th 1904, has helped a great number of people. It also plays an important role in ____64____ people’s health and helping China’s development.
To help more people across the country, the RCSC has built many branches (分支机构) in ____65____ places in China. The Red Cross of Hong Kong and Macau ____66____ the branches of the RCSC in 1997 and 1999. Now there are more than 70,000 branches of the RCSC in China.
From 1987 to 1999, many ____67____ happened in China. They hurt a large number of people ____68____. The RCSC donated (捐赠) more than 200,000,000 yuan to help ____69____.
With the help of the computer, the RCSC has built a strong network, ____70____ makes the rescue (救援) work become much ____71____ than before. The RCSC calls on people to donate blood without payment to save lives in time. It also gives lots of lessons ____72____ people about health care.
Today, the Red Cross Society of China ____73____ working hard to improve the well-being of the Chinese people.
